How Much Student Debt Do Geography & Cartography Graduates from Portland Community College Have?

$21,644 Bachelor's Median Debt

Student Debt of Geography & Cartography Graduates with a Bachelor’s Degree

While getting their bachelor’s degree at Portland Community College, geography & cartography students borrow a median amount of $21,644 in student loans. This is above $20,648, the typical median for all majors at Portland Community College.

Concentrations & Focus Areas Within Geography & Cartography at Portland Community College

This geography & cartography program at Portland Community College includes the following concentrations:

Concentration Annual Graduates
Geography, Other 27
Geographic Information Science and Cartography 20

Geography, Other at Portland Community College

Portland Community College granted 27 completions in geography, other in the most recent reporting year — 37% to women and 63% to men. Most of these graduates identified as White (81%).

Geographic Information Science and Cartography at Portland Community College

Portland Community College awarded 20 degrees in geographic information science and cartography recently — 15% to women and 85% to men. The largest share of these graduates were White (85%).
